Sustainable Aviation Fuels

Our sustainable aviation fuel (SAF) program is developing and certifying our aircraft for 100% SAF compatibility. We're partnering with fuel producers to test bio-based and synthetic fuels that can reduce lifecycle carbon emissions by up to 80%. Current Avio aircraft already support SAF blends up to 50%, and our next-generation engines will achieve full SAF compatibility. We're also researching hydrogen fuel cell technology for future applications in regional aviation.

Advanced Composite Materials

Our materials science team is developing next-generation composite materials that offer superior strength-to-weight ratios while reducing environmental impact. We're researching recyclable composites, bio-based resins, and advanced manufacturing techniques that reduce waste and energy consumption. Our latest wing designs incorporate thermoplastic composites that can be reshaped and recycled, contributing to circular economy principles in aviation.

Aerodynamic Efficiency

Through computational fluid dynamics and extensive wind tunnel testing, we continuously optimize aircraft aerodynamics. Our research focuses on laminar flow wing designs, adaptive wing surfaces, and drag-reduction technologies. Recent innovations include our patented wingtip design that reduces induced drag by 12% and our boundary layer control system that maintains laminar flow over greater wing surface area, significantly improving fuel efficiency.

Digital Cockpit Technologies

We're developing intuitive, AI-enhanced flight deck systems that reduce pilot workload while increasing situational awareness. Our research includes synthetic vision systems, predictive weather avoidance, automated flight planning optimization, and enhanced human-machine interfaces. The next-generation Avio cockpit will feature touchscreen controls, voice command integration, and augmented reality head-up displays that project critical information directly into the pilot's field of view.

Electric Propulsion Research

Avio's electric propulsion laboratory is working on hybrid-electric and full-electric propulsion systems for regional aircraft applications. Our distributed electric propulsion concept uses multiple electric motors for improved efficiency, redundancy, and performance. We're developing high-energy-density battery systems, advanced power management electronics, and electric motor designs optimized for aviation. Our electric testbed aircraft has already completed successful flight trials, demonstrating the viability of electric propulsion technology.

Fifty years of firsts

Milestones on the road to today

Research bears fruit slowly. Here's what fifty years of patient investment looks like when laid end to end.

1973

Foundation

Henri Dubois establishes Avio in the Paris region with a vision to bring French innovation and craftsmanship to aviation. The company begins with a small team of 12 aerospace engineers focusing on aircraft design.

1981

First Aircraft Delivery

The AvioJet 50, our first production aircraft, completes certification and is delivered to its first customer. This milestone establishes Avio as a serious player in business aviation.

1995

Expansion & Certification

Avio expands manufacturing facilities to 45,000 sq meters and achieves FAA certification, opening the North American market. The AvioProp line is introduced to serve regional operators.

2008

Global Reach

Reaching 250 aircraft delivered worldwide, Avio establishes service centers across three continents. ISO 9001 and AS9100 certifications achieved, setting new quality standards.

2018

Sustainability Leadership

Launch of the AvioEco program, committing to carbon-neutral manufacturing by 2030. Investment in sustainable aviation fuel research and advanced composite materials begins.

2023

50th Anniversary

Celebrating 50 years of excellence with over 500 aircraft delivered to 75+ countries. The revolutionary AvioEco 300 enters service, achieving 35% emission reduction and setting new industry standards.
